ASHoffman In reply to ChibiDonDC [2011-12-18 20:36:01 +0000 UTC]

The size and placement of the frame is more of an issue of composition and flow. By choice of frame I mean what's shown inside the panel. An artist that's afraid of backgrounds will avoid showing the landscape after the initial establishing shot. Scott McCloud's book "Making Comics" has a pretty good treatment of these concepts.
